Uncharted 2 is enjoying stellar reviews, riding high with a 96 average on Metacritic and standing tall as the critical darling of 2009. In fact, the lowest score a critic could muster was an impressive 9, meaning Uncharted 2 must be damn-near perfect in every way. Unfortunately, my experience with Uncharted 2, which I played to completion, was not that of a 9-10 rated game. Quite the contrary.

Before I launch an attack on Uncharted 2, allow me to proclaim some praise where it is due.

Lush, Detailed Graphics

Uncharted 2 is one of the most beautiful-looking games you’ve ever seen. The attention to detail, set design, and tons of little touches all conspire to push the PS3 to its maximum capability. The artists and level designers truly delivered something fantastic.

Great Voice-Acting

Can I see if they're real?

99% of videogames have horrendous voice-acting by 5th-rate talent that would be better served by abandoning the acting and relying solely on subtitles. Not so with Uncharted 2. Here the acting is solid and lines are delivered with something akin to emotion, which is nice to hear.

That’s pretty much it for my positives. Now on with the show.

When a new trailer appears for a horror-based game, there’s one thing you can count on: static and interference. You’ll notice it at the start of the trailer for Dead Rising 2, the breakup of transmission that hearkens back to the 1970s when no one had cable yet and had to fiddle with antennas atop their television. In this digital age, we don’t really see static and interference much, unless you’re watching a trailer for a horror game or horror movie.

How static and interference became the calling card of horror is beyond me. That’s an investigation for another day. In the meantime, here’s the trailer for Dead Rising 2, which looks a lot like Dead Rising 1, only this time set in Las Vegas.
